repository for the Portal Rodent Phenology Project

DOI

Paper now published in Ecology titled: Shifts in competitive structures drive variation in species’ phenology published in Ecology

Goals:

  1. to describe the breeding phenology of desert rodents under different biotic contexts; and
  2. to determine the effects of abiotic (i.e., NDVI, weather variables) and biotic (i.e., biomass of competitors) factors on their breeding phenology
